Factors to Consider When Choosing Single Speed Pool Pumps

Choosing the right single speed pool pump involves considering several factors that impact performance, cost, and maintenance. Understanding these aspects can help you avoid common mistakes and select a model that aligns with your pool size and usage habits. Here are key considerations to keep in mind:

Pool Size and Flow Rate

Matching your pump’s flow rate with your pool size is crucial. A pump with too low a flow rate won’t adequately circulate water, leading to poor water quality. Conversely, an excessively powerful pump can waste energy and cause unnecessary wear. Most residential pools benefit from a pump that can handle the volume comfortably without overworking, typically around 5,000 to 8,000 GPH for standard above-ground pools. Always check your pool’s recommended flow rate before choosing a pump.

Energy Consumption and Cost

Single speed pumps tend to be less energy-efficient than variable speed options, but they are simpler and often cheaper upfront. When selecting a model, consider the long-term costs associated with energy use, especially if the pump will run several hours daily. Look for models with high efficiency ratings or features like oversized motors that can provide better performance without excessive power draw. Keeping energy costs in mind helps avoid surprises on utility bills.

Build Quality and Durability

Durability hinges on motor quality and materials used in construction. Copper motors and corrosion-resistant casings are hallmarks of longer-lasting pumps. Cheaper models may use lower-grade plastics or inferior components, leading to quicker wear and more frequent repairs. Investing in a well-built pump can save money and trouble over time, especially if your pool is used heavily or exposed to harsh weather conditions.

Ease of Installation and Maintenance

Many users overlook the importance of straightforward installation and easy maintenance. Features like self-priming capability, clear strainer baskets, and accessible fittings can significantly reduce setup time and ongoing upkeep. Pumps with complex wiring or difficult access points may cause frustration later. Consider your comfort level with DIY installation and the accessibility of replacement parts when making your choice.

Price and Warranty

Price often reflects build quality and features, but it’s important to evaluate whether the extra cost translates into better performance or longer lifespan. Warranties provide peace of mind, especially for high-end models, and can offset initial investment. Be wary of models that are significantly cheaper but offer limited support or warranty coverage, as they may cost more in repairs down the line.

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I know if a single speed pump is enough for my pool?

If your pool is of average size (up to around 15,000 gallons) and your main goal is reliable circulation, a single speed pump with an appropriate flow rate will usually suffice. Larger or more complex pools may benefit from variable speed options for energy savings and tailored performance. Always compare your pool’s volume with the pump’s GPH rating to ensure it can handle the turnover rate recommended by pool professionals, typically 1-2 times the pool volume per day.

Are higher horsepower pumps always better?

Not necessarily. While higher horsepower models can move more water, they often consume more energy and may be overkill for smaller pools. An undersized pump can lead to poor water circulation, but an oversized one wastes electricity and may cause unnecessary wear. Focus on matching the pump’s flow rate and horsepower to your pool’s size and your usage needs for optimal performance and efficiency.

Is self-priming necessary in a pool pump?

Self-priming pumps are highly convenient because they can start working without manual intervention to remove air from the system. This feature simplifies installation, especially for above-ground pools or setups where the pump is placed above the water level. Without self-priming, you might need to manually prime the pump, which can be messy and time-consuming. For most residential pools, self-priming models are worth the extra cost for added ease of use.

How important is the warranty when choosing a pool pump?

A solid warranty can provide protection against early failures and give peace of mind, especially for higher-cost models. Look for warranties that cover at least 1-2 years and include parts and labor if possible. Warranties are often a good indicator of the manufacturer’s confidence in their product’s durability. Always read the warranty details to understand what is covered and for how long, as this can influence your long-term costs and satisfaction.

Should I consider energy efficiency over upfront cost?

Energy efficiency can significantly impact your long-term operating costs, especially if the pump runs frequently. While more efficient models may cost more initially, they tend to use less power over time, saving money on electricity bills. If your pool requires daily operation, investing in a higher-efficiency pump can pay for itself in savings over a few seasons. Balance your budget with your energy use expectations to find the best long-term value.
